Top Wiscasset attractions for a relaxing vacation
Wiscasset, Maine, is a charming coastal town that offers a perfect blend of relaxation and adventure for travelers seeking hotel spas. Begin your journey at the historic Wiscasset Village, where you can stroll past beautifully preserved 18th-century architecture and enjoy a meal at local eateries like Red's Eats, famous for its mouthwatering lobster rolls. For a dose of nature, visit the nearby Edgecomb Potters, where you can admire local crafts while surrounded by stunning views of the Sheepscot River. If you’re in the mood for some outdoor exploration, take a scenic drive along the coast to visit the picturesque Pemaquid Point Lighthouse, followed by a leisurely walk along the rocky shore.
